ghasemia81

مشکل در لود صفحات با ajax

6 پست در این موضوع قرار دارد

با سلام.کاربران محترم با سرچ بسیار زیاد در اینترنت نتونستم برای سوالم پاسخی پیدا کنم

من میخوام یک سری پست رو توی یک صفحه نشون بدم یک سری div.اینا از دیتابیس گرفته شده.میخوام صفحه بندی رو به صورت ایجکس انجام بدم.همه موارد اوکیه الا یه مساله.این که چجوری متوجه بشم به ته پست ها رسیده که من لودینگ رو بیارم و بقیه نتایج رو لود کنم.دقت بفرمایید فقط میخوام ایونتی که باید استفاده بشه یا هر چیز دیگه برای فهمیدن اینکه رسیده به اخر پست ها رو بدونم.متشکرم از اینکه وقت گرانبهای خودتون رو به حل مشکل من اختصاص دادید.

0

به اشتراک گذاری این پست


لینک به پست

سلام

شما اول باید تعداد پست ها از دیتابیس بخونید و داخل متغیر بریزید:


global $wpdb;
$sql = "select count(ID) from wp_posts";
$c = $wpdb->get_var($sql);

بعد با یه شرط ساده می تونید کارتون رو انجام بدید

1

به اشتراک گذاری این پست


لینک به پست

من جور دیگه توضیح میدم قضیه رو.ببینید اون مسایل گرفتن تعداد پست ها و کار سرور انجام شده مشکلی وجود نداره.الان هم میتونم یه دکمه بذارم به عنوان read more و وقتی روش کلیلک شد به صورت ایجکس از دیتابیس لود کنه از یه فایل دیگه.الان داستان اینه که چجوری بدون زدن دکمه پارامتر POST رو با جیکویری ارسال کنم.یه ایونتی چیزی.کلا سوال کلاینت هستش.بدون رفرش شدن یا رفتن به لینک دیگه ای.

0

به اشتراک گذاری این پست


لینک به پست

به اشتراک گذاری این پست


لینک به پست

مشکل من ارسال پارامتر پست نیست.اصلا این سوال الان هست که من میخوام وقتی کاربر یا اسکرول کاربر به ته پست ها رسید یک پیام رو نشون بشه.کلا مشکل من فهمیدن اینه که کی(چه زمانی) کاربر به ته پست ها میرسه

0

به اشتراک گذاری این پست


لینک به پست

بالاخره بعد از سرچ بسیار زیاد تابعی پیدا کردم که مشخص میکنه فلان المنت در حال نمایش است یا نه.برای شما هم میذارم شاید سوال کس دیگه باشه


$( window ).scroll(function() {
function isScrolledIntoView(elem)
{
var $elem = $(elem);
var $window = $(window);
var docViewTop = $window.scrollTop();
var docViewBottom = docViewTop + $window.height();
var elemTop = $elem.offset().top;
var elemBottom = elemTop + $elem.height();
return ((elemBottom <= docViewBottom) && (elemTop >= docViewTop));
}

if(isScrolledIntoView("#element")){
alert('ok');

};
});

1

به اشتراک گذاری این پست


لینک به پست

برای ارسال نظر یک حساب کاربری ایجاد کنید یا وارد حساب خود شوید

برای اینکه بتوانید نظر ارسال کنید نیاز دارید که کاربر سایت شوید

ایجاد یک حساب کاربری

برای حساب کاربری جدید در انجمن ما ثبت نام کنید. عضویت خیلی ساده است !


ثبت نام یک حساب کاربری جدید

ورود به حساب کاربری

دارای حساب کاربری هستید؟ از اینجا وارد شوید


ورود به حساب کاربری

  • مطالب مشابه

    • توسط sina-monfared
      سلام 
      در بخش دسته بندی محصولات؛ امکان استفاده از ابزار های ویرایش مربوط به این قسمت حذف شده است که در تصویر مشخص کرده ام.
      ممنون میشم راهنمایی بفرمایید.


    • توسط mr.meysam
      سلام
      وقت بخیر
      من روی وردپرس از قالب گود نیوز استفاده میکنم ولی امروز متوجه شدم که از هر تصویر حدود 18 تا سایز دیگه هم میسازه 
      چطور میتونم جلوی این کارو بگیرم؟
      حالا چطور میتونم اینا رو حذف کنم؟
      سایز هایی که میسازه اینا هستن
      120*76
       150*150
      180*120
      190*122
      220*140
      265*168
      274*173
      278*202
      284*180
      300*168
      308*192
      373*270
      45*35
      475*342
      567*365
      610*365
      90*60
      95*64
      تشکر
    • توسط abolfazlkh6
      سلام من سایتم چندوقته بالا نمیاد الان که از پشتیبان سایت پرسیدم گفت این مشکلای زیر وجود دارن کسی میتونه حلش کنه؟
      PHP Fatal error: Uncaught Error: Call to undefined function mysql_escape_string() in /home/chahgavi/public_html/wp-content/themes/barad/functions.php:60 Stack trace: #0 /home/chahgavi/public_html/wp-settings.php(426): include() #1 /home/chahgavi/public_html/wp-config.php(90): require_once('/home/chahgavi/...') #2 /home/chahgavi/public_html/wp-load.php(37): require_once('/home/chahgavi/...') #3 /home/chahgavi/public_html/wp-blog-header.php(13): require_once('/home/chahgavi/...') #4 /home/chahgavi/public_html/index.php(17): require('/home/chahgavi/...') #5 {main} thrown in /home/chahgavi/public_html/wp-content/themes/barad/functions.php on line 60  
    • توسط behnamstar
      سلام و عرض ادب
      من یه سایت وردپرسی دارم که به تازگی تغییر دامنه روش انجام دادم که بعد ازینکار مشکل عجیبی اتفاق افتاده 
      من دامنه ی https://damane1.co m رو ریدایرکت کردم به https://damane2.co m الان اتفاقی که میفته دامنه 1 ریدایرکت میشه روی دامنه 2 
      ولی زیر دامنه ها ریدایرکت نمیشن 
      مثلا روی این لینک کلیک بشه (https://damane1.co m/linksite) باید این لینک باز شه (https://damane2.co m/linksite)
      ولی این لینکها جدا جدا باز میشن 
      فقط دامنه https://damane1.co m روی https://damane2.co m ریدایرکت میشه بقیه ی لینک ها همه جدا جدا باز میشن.
      ممنون میشم از دوستان کمک کنن 
      حتی به هاست پشتیبانی هم تیکت دادم ولی متوجه مشکل نشدن.
    • توسط Timecity.ir
      سلام دوستان خسته نباشید . 
      من یک « پک فونت ایران سنس » خریداری کردم ، اما نمیدونم چجوری باید روی قالب وردپرس نصبش کنم .
      یه بار امتحان کردم سایت ارور مرگ صفحه سفید داد و با کلی تلاش تونستم آخرین بک آپی که داشتم رو اجرا کنم . 
      ممنون میشم اگه کسی راهنمایی کنه چجوری این فونت رو نصب کنم .